At its core, the rate of change is a mathematical formula that calculates the speed at which something is changing. It's often expressed as a percentage or ratio, indicating the rate at which a variable or process is evolving. To calculate the rate of change, you need two sets of data points: an initial value and a subsequent value. By subtracting the initial value from the subsequent value and dividing by the time interval between them, you can determine the rate of change.

For example, imagine a company's sales revenue growing from $100,000 to $120,000 over a six-month period. To find the rate of change, you would subtract the initial revenue from the subsequent revenue ($120,000 - $100,000 = $20,000) and divide by the time interval (6 months). This would give you a rate of change of $20,000 per 6 months, or approximately $3,333 per month.
